Bit 7 Bit 6 Bit 5 Bit 4 Bit 3 Bit 2 Bit 1 Bit 0 Sec7_Prot Sec6_Prot Sec5_Prot Sec4_Prot Sec3_Prot Sec2_Prot Sec1_Prot Sec0_Prot Flash Protection Register 9.1.1.10.2 Reset Instruction The Reset instruction consists of one write cycle (see Table 8). It can also be optionally preceded by the standard two write decoding cycles (writing AAh to AAAh and 55h to 554h). The Reset instruction must be executed after: 1. Reading the Flash Protection status or Flash ID using the Flash instruction. 2. When an error condition occurs (DQ5 goes high) during a Flash programming or erase cycle. The Reset instruction will reset the Flash to normal Read Mode immediately. However, if there is an error condition (DQ5 goes high), the Flash memory will return to the Read Mode in 25 µSeconds after the Reset instruction is issued. The Reset instruction is ignored when it is issued during a Flash programming or Bulk Erase cycle. The Reset instruction will abort the on going sector erase cycle and return the Flash memory to normal Read Mode in 25 µSeconds. 9.1.1.10.3 Reset Pin Input The reset pulse input from the pin will abort any operation in progress and reset the Flash memory to Read Mode. When the reset occurs during a programming or erase cycle, the Flash memory will take up to 25 µSeconds to return to Read Mode. It is recommended that the reset pulse (except power on reset, see Reset Section) be at least 25 µSeconds such that the Flash memory will always be ready for the MCU to fetch the boot code after reset is over.
